Default "Manufacturing Test Mode" After 2.5 driver update

I've been using a Sabrent USB-3DV since June 2014 with my macbook pro and recently upgraded the OS from 10.9 to 10.11. After upgrading the OS, I downloaded and installed the 2.5 Driver from displaylink to get 10.11 support. After rebooting the mac failed to recognize the USB display.
Digging into System Information, the adapter now shows as
Code:
Manufacturing Test Mode:

  Product ID:	0xc300
  Vendor ID:	0x17e9  (DisplayLink (UK) Ltd.)
  Version:	0.01
  Serial Number:	00000000-000000
  Speed:	Up to 480 Mb/sec
  Manufacturer:	DisplayLink
  Location ID:	0x14100000 / 9
  Current Available (mA):	1000
  Current Required (mA):	2
  Extra Operating Current (mA):	0
I'm not sure how to recover the device. Looks like the firmware update bricked it...

Any suggestions?
